当前位置:首页 > 后端开发 > 正文内容

c语言网,从入门到精通之路

admin2周前 (01-09)后端开发2

C语言网(Dotcpp编程)是一个老牌的编程入门学习平台,主要提供C语言、C 、Java、Python等多种编程语言的教程资源和工具。它不仅适合零基础的自学者,还提供了丰富的编程题库和在线编译器,帮助用户边学边练,提高编程水平。此外,C语言网还涵盖了计算机二级、蓝桥杯真题等资源,是编程初学者的好帮手。

如果您想了解更多关于C语言网的具体功能和资源,可以访问他们的官方网站:https://www.dotcpp.com/

深入浅出C语言:从入门到精通之路

在计算机科学的世界里,C语言一直以其强大的性能和灵活性占据着重要的地位。无论是操作系统内核的开发,还是嵌入式系统的编程,C语言都展现出了其独特的魅力。本文将带您从C语言的入门开始,逐步深入,最终达到精通的水平。

一、C语言简介

C语言由Dennis Ritchie在1972年发明,最初是为了开发Unix操作系统而设计的。自那时起,C语言已经成为了编程语言中的经典之作。它的语法简洁、高效,并且具有跨平台的特点,使得C语言在各个领域都得到了广泛的应用。

二、C语言入门

1. 数据类型:C语言支持多种数据类型,如整型、浮点型、字符型等。

2. 变量:变量是存储数据的容器,每个变量都有一个数据类型。

3. 运算符:C语言提供了丰富的运算符,包括算术运算符、关系运算符、逻辑运算符等。

4. 表达式:表达式是由运算符和变量组成的,可以产生一个结果。

三、C语言进阶

在掌握了C语言的基础之后,我们可以进一步学习更高级的概念,如函数、指针和结构体。

1. 函数:函数是C语言中的基本模块,用于组织代码和实现代码的重用。

2. 指针:指针是C语言中非常强大的特性,它允许程序员直接操作内存地址。

3. 结构体:结构体是一种用户自定义的数据类型,可以包含多个不同类型的数据成员。

四、C语言实践

1. 排序算法:实现冒泡排序、选择排序、插入排序等基本排序算法。

2. 文件操作:学习如何读取和写入文件,实现简单的文件管理系统。

3. 图形界面:使用图形库(如SDL或OpenGL)开发简单的图形界面程序。

五、C语言资源推荐

1. 学习网站:C语言中文网、菜鸟教程、C语言网等。

2. 编程社区:CSDN、慕课网、51CTO学院等。

3. 开源项目:GitHub上有很多C语言的优秀开源项目,可以从中学习和借鉴。

C语言是一门强大的编程语言,学习C语言不仅可以提高编程能力,还可以为后续学习其他编程语言打下坚实的基础。在学习过程中,建议您多动手实践,多阅读优秀的代码,多参与社区讨论。相信通过不断的学习和实践,您一定能够精通C语言,成为一名优秀的程序员。

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=23771

分享给朋友:

“c语言网,从入门到精通之路” 的相关文章

java编程题,从基础到进阶

好的,请您提供具体的Java编程题目。Java编程题实战解析:从基础到进阶Java作为一门广泛应用于企业级应用、Android开发、大数据处理等领域的编程语言,掌握Java编程能力对于程序员来说至关重要。本文将带您通过一系列Java编程题,从基础语法到进阶技巧,一步步提升您的编程能力。1. 输出He...

疯狂GO,华硕京东超值狂欢GO,轻薄本盛宴来袭!

疯狂GO,华硕京东超值狂欢GO,轻薄本盛宴来袭!

《疯狂GO》是韩国男子组合BigBang成员GDragon(权志龙)演唱的一首歌曲。该歌曲由GDragon填词,GDragon、???、???谱曲,收录在GDragon的专辑《首个个人世界巡回演唱会ONE OF A KIND》中。这首歌曲于2013年4月1日发行,其MV于2013年3月17日开始拍摄...

有关go的短语,go的短语归纳大全初中

有关go的短语,go的短语归纳大全初中

1. Go ahead 请继续,往前走2. Go for it 尽管去做,试试看3. Go with the flow 顺其自然,随波逐流4. Go the extra mile 额外努力,做得更多5. Go out on a limb 冒险尝试,承担风险6. Go back to squ...

python值得学吗,Python值得学吗?——全面解析Python的学习价值与前景

python值得学吗,Python值得学吗?——全面解析Python的学习价值与前景

学习Python是一个很好的选择,原因如下:1. 广泛的应用领域:Python被广泛应用于数据科学、机器学习、人工智能、Web开发、自动化脚本等多个领域。这使得Python成为多面手,可以应对各种不同的编程需求。2. 简洁的语法:Python以其简洁明了的语法著称,使得它非常适合初学者。其语法接近于...

swift最新版本,Swift 6的发布背景

swift最新版本,Swift 6的发布背景

Swift的最新版本是Swift 6.0。在不久前的苹果全球开发者大会(WWDC)上,苹果正式发布了Swift 6.0。这个版本带来了许多重要的更新和改进,包括语言和标准库的增强、改进的调试工具、跨平台库的扩展以及对嵌入式开发和生产力工具的支持。Swift 6.0的发布标志着Swift语言在多个方面...

python在线编译器,便捷编程新体验

python在线编译器,便捷编程新体验

当然可以,我为你提供了一个Python在线编译器。你可以在下面的代码块中输入Python代码,然后点击“运行”来执行代码。请注意,这个编译器只支持Python代码,并且由于环境限制,无法执行一些复杂的操作,如文件读写、网络请求等。现在,请输入你的Python代码:代码执行成功,输出了 Hello,...